Differences between smoothie and feijoa

  • Smoothie has more vitamin B12 and vitamin A, while feijoa has more fiber and vitamin C.
  • Feijoa's daily need coverage for fiber is 26% higher.
  • Feijoa has a lower glycemic index. The glycemic index of feijoa is 31, while the glycemic index of smoothie is 44.

The food types used in this comparison are Beverages, V8 SPLASH Smoothies, Strawberry Banana and Feijoa, raw.
